                                     Chapter One Summary
        On Christmas Eve, young orphan Pip cries alone at his parents' grave when an
escaped convict threatens him to bring food and a file. At home, Pip's sister Mrs Joe scolds
him for going to the graveyard. Joe explains that convicts escaped from prison ships on the
marshes. Realizing the man is an escaped convict, Pip steals food and a file from the house
on Christmas morning to help remove the convict's leg irons. Running back, Pip sees a
different escaped convict disappear into the mist. He tells the first convict about this man.
Feeling guilty, Pip wants to confess to Joe but doesn't. At Christmas dinner, the meat pie is
discovered missing. Soldiers arrive looking for the escaped convicts as Mrs Joe shouts about
the missing pie. Joe mends their handcuffs. Joe and Pip accompany the soldiers onto the
marshes that night searching for the convicts. They hear angry shouts nearby as Pip fears
what will happen next.

  Read the following passage, then answer the questions:
          How can you best improve your English depends particularly on whether or not
  you live in an English-speaking community. If you hear English spoken every day and
  mix freely with English speaking people, that is an advantage. On the other hand, it is
  often confusing to have the whole language poured over you at once. Ideally, a step-
  by-step course should accompany or lead up to this experience. It will also help a great
  deal if you can easily get the sort of English books in which you are interested .
          To read a lot is essential. Read as many books in English as you can, not as
  study but for pleasure. Do not choose the most difficult books you find with the idea of
  listing and learning as many new words as possible. Choose what is likely to interest
  you and be sure in advance that it is not too hard. You should not have to be constantly
  looking up new words in the dictionary, for that deadens interest and checks real
  learning. Look up a word here and there but as a general policy try to guess what
  words mean from the context. You should enjoy the feeling which reading gives of
  having some command of the language. As you read, you will become more and more
  familiar with words and sentence patterns you already know; understanding them
  better and better as you meet them in more and more contexts, some of which may
  differ only slightly from others.

     Reading physical books from the library rather than reading online
     I prefer reading physical books from the library rather than reading
     online. While reading online is more convenient, I like going to the
     library because I enjoy the quiet atmosphere. Also, looking at screens
     for too long strains my eyes. Turning real pages helps me focus better.
     What's more, I can check out several books I'm interested in rather than
     being limited to what I find digitally. Libraries also let me discover new
     books by browsing shelves in my favorite sections. Overall, libraries
     simply provide a better reading experience.

                  Great Expectations: Character Analysis
                                       Pip (Philip Pirrip)
     His role Pip is the narrator and the hero of the novel.
     Conscientious He felt guilty when he stole the food and the file. He wanted to tell Joe what
     he had done. He didn’t tell Joe because he thought he might not want to be his friend if he did.
     Lonely Pip felt lonely, and being an orphan, he missed family warmth.
     Kind He didn't hope the police find the convicts. He felt sorry for his sister who couldn’t
     walk or speak after Orlick had attacked her.
     Generous He took the convict a lot of food.
     Ambitious He wanted to get better education and change his life to make Estella love him.
     Humble He didn’t want Joe to call him “Sir”.
     Hesitant He still wanted to marry Estella though he knew she wouldn’t make him happy.
     Extravagant Pip and Herbert had become members of an expensive gentlemen’s club.
     Grateful He promised to make Orlick leave the village because Orlick frightened Biddy.
